Autumn Cocktail Favourites
Here are a few seasonal favourites to help you get the most out of your homemade herbal liqueur this fall:
1. Herbal Harvest Sour
This is bold, sharp, and grounding—like tart apples mixed with nostalgia. Pair your finished herbal liqueur with:
- 30ml fresh lemon juice
- 15ml honey syrup (1:1 honey and hot water)
- 60ml of your herbal liqueur
Shake it with ice, strain into a chilled coupe, and garnish with a twist of lemon rind. Feels like a countryside drive in a glass.
2. Spiced Orchard Mule
This one’s for the ginger fanatics. Light fizz, deep flavours. Here’s how to whip it up:
- 45ml herbal liqueur
- 90ml sparkling apple cider
- Top with ginger beer
Serve it in a tin mug over crushed ice with a cinnamon stick to stir. It’s cheeky, energetic, and perfect for bonfire nights.
3. The Cosy Herbal Coffee
A post-dinner favourite, this is comfort in a cup. Here’s the simple how-to:
- 30ml of your herbal liqueur
- Freshly brewed black coffee
- Whipped cream on top
This one impresses guests and warms your bones. Plus, there’s coffee, so technically it counts as being productive.
